How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 06615?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
06615 Studio Apartments | $1,939 | $1,350 | $2,900 |
06615 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,281 | $1,295 | $3,344 |
06615 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,389 | $1,600 | $3,904 |
06615 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,302 | $1,900 | $2,800 |
06615 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,450 | $2,150 | $3,000 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 06615 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 06615?
There are currently 23 Studio Apartments in 06615 with rent ranges from $1,350 to $2,900 with an average price of $1,939.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 06615 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 06615 ranges from $1,295 to $3,344 with an average monthly rent of $2,281.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 06615 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 06615 range from $1,600 to $3,904.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,389.
How expensive are 06615 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 30 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 06615 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,900 to $2,800 - averaging $2,302 for the location.
